UEL 733

Home History Specification Survivors Fleet No Chassis No Operators Contractors Organisations Mobile Homes What's New

Operator: Hants & Dorset Fleet No: 859
Chassis: Bristol LS6G Chassis No: 119.014
Body: ECW C39F Body No: 9921

HISTORY

Apr 57 In service with Hants & Dorset Motor Services Limited, Bournemouth (859) - Based at Bournemouth
Mar 64 Transferred to Southampton
Mar 67 Converted to OMO. H&D WO369
Mar 67 Converted to B37F
Mar 67 Repainted in Bus livery (Green)
Mar 67 Fitted with bus type indicators
Mar 67 Fitted with illuminated 'Pay As You Enter' sign
Sep 71 Fleet number changed to 1790
Feb 72 Out of service with Hants & Dorset Motor Services Limited, Bournemouth (1790)
May 72 F Cowley (Manchester) Limited, Heywood (dealer)
